Parking Services nearby Unit B1, Regents Square, Doncaster Rd, Kenilworth, Cape Town, 7708, South Africa

Omnipark 1

Approximately 1.19 km away
Address: 236 Lansdowne Road, Claremont, Cape Town, 7708, South Africa